The Rise of Personalized Medical Concierge Services

In recent years, there has been a noticeable shift in the healthcare industry towards personalized medical concierge services. These services offer a unique and tailored approach to healthcare that goes beyond the traditional doctor-patient relationship. Instead of waiting in long lines at crowded clinics or feeling rushed during a brief appointment, individuals are opting for a more personalized experience that focuses on their specific needs and preferences.

One of the key reasons behind the rise of personalized medical concierge services is the desire for a higher level of care and attention. Patients are no longer satisfied with the one-size-fits-all approach to healthcare. Instead, they are seeking out providers who will take the time to understand their individual health concerns, preferences, and goals. This personalized approach allows for more thorough and comprehensive care that addresses the unique needs of each patient.

Another factor driving the popularity of personalized medical concierge services is the growing emphasis on preventive healthcare. Instead of waiting until a health issue arises, individuals are taking a proactive approach to their health and wellness. By working with a personalized medical concierge service, patients can receive customized preventive care strategies that are tailored to their specific risk factors and lifestyle choices.

Personalized medical concierge services also offer a level of convenience and accessibility that is unmatched by traditional healthcare models. Patients have the flexibility to schedule appointments at their convenience, access care from the comfort of their own home, and communicate with their healthcare provider through secure online platforms. This convenience factor is particularly appealing to busy individuals who juggle work, family, and other commitments.

Furthermore, personalized medical concierge services often incorporate advanced technologies and tools to enhance the patient experience. From wearable devices that track health metrics to telemedicine platforms that enable virtual consultations, these services leverage cutting-edge innovations to deliver high-quality care. Patients can benefit from real-time monitoring, instant access to medical records, and seamless communication with their healthcare team.
